RECOMMENDATION

 

Staff recommends the City Council (1) extend Alexey Steele’s term as Artist Laureate for a third year through December 31, 2022; (2) authorize an increase to the annual stipend for 2022 to $6,000.00; and (3) provide other direction to the City Manager as deemed appropriate.

 

 

BACKGROUND/DISCUSSION

 

Alexey Steele was appointed Culver City Artist Laureate by the City Council on January 13, 2020 for a two-year term ending December 31, 2021. 

 

With the advent of the COVID-19 pandemic and associated public health orders, Mr. Steele has responded in numerous ways to the need of the Culver City community, emphasizing art as a vehicle for emergency relief.  Mr. Steele’s work to date has involved children, youth, and the elderly, as well as less recognized and at-risk populations.  He   provided a detailed summary of his first year as Artist Laureate at the CAC meeting on January 19, 2021 (Attachment 1).

 

Staff and the CAC Artist Laureate subcommittee (Chair Tania Fleischer and Commissioner Jeannine Wisnosky Stehlin) are in support of extending Alexey Steele’s term to a third year which would: (1) allow for continuity in his work relating to the COVID-19 pandemic; and (2) provide more time for focusing on his studio practice which to date, has been relatively limited.  Based on Mr. Steele’s efforts in 2020, the subcommittee was in agreement that an increased stipend of $6,000 for 2022 would be more in proportion to the amount of time and effort invested as Artist Laureate versus the $4,000 per year Mr. Steele received for 2020 and 2021.  With subcommittee input, a request was forwarded to the Culver City Arts Foundation (Culver Arts) in March asking for a $4,000 contribution toward the 2022 Artist Laureate stipend; the remaining $2,000 would come from the City’s Cultural Trust Fund (Fund 413).  (Note:  Alicia Ide was hired by the City as the program coordinator in 2019.  She implemented and coordinated the application process, which included developing a web page for the program, on-line application guidelines and forms, as well as identifying and hosting a selection panel.  The full amount budgeted for the program coordinator was not spent as that contract was cancelled in March 2020 when Ms. Ide assumed a full-time position with the City’s Public Works Department.  The remaining money from the coordinator contract would be reallocated toward the 2022 Artist Laureate stipend.)

 

Culver Arts addressed the City’s request at their Board meeting on March 25, 2021 and subsequently voted on the item.  They responded via email on April 7, 2021 stating that they supported the City’s request with the following comment:

 

We are pleased to inform you that the Culver City Arts Foundation Board approved your request for the additional $4000 along with the City's $2000 to extend Alexey Steele's tenure as Artist Laureate through December 2022. We appreciate Alexey's indefatigable passion and dedication for spreading his love of the arts throughout our community. He uplifted community spirits through generously sharing his artistic joy at a time when many felt sorely deflated.

 

Extending Alexey Steele’s term to a third year is in response to the unprecedented  circumstances both he and the Culver City community have faced with the COVID-19 pandemic.  Staff and the subcommittee intend that future Artist Laureate terms will be for two years.  Future costs for the program, including stipend amounts, will be evaluated on an on-going basis.

 

The CAC considered the Subcommittee’s recommendation at its Regular Meeting of April 20, 2021 and passed the following motion (5-0):

 

MOVED BY VICE CHAIR DICKTER, SECONDED BY COMMISSIONER WISNOSKY STEHLIN AND UNANIMOUSLY CARRIED, THAT THE CULTURAL AFFAIRS COMMISSION RECOMMEND THAT IN LIGHT OF THE UNPRECEDENTED CIRCUMSTANCES ASSOCIATED WITH THE COVID-19 PANDEMIC THE CITY COUNCIL:

 

1. EXTEND ALEXEY STEELE’S TERM AS ARTIST LAUREATE FOR A THIRD YEAR THROUGH DECEMBER 31, 2022, AND, 

 

2. INCREASE THE ARTIST LAUREATE STIPEND TO $6,000 FOR 2022 WITH $4,000 COMING FROM THE CULVER CITY ARTS FOUNDATION AND $2,000 COMING FROM THE CULTURAL TRUST FUND.  

 

 

FISCAL ANALYSIS

 

The $2,000 from the Cultural Trust Fund for the Artist Laureate stipend for calendar year 2022 would come from account 41322400.619800 PZ502.  For FY 2020-2021, there is $4,568.00 still available in this account which includes the unspent funds from the coordinator contract that were carried over from the prior fiscal year).
